스마트홈 자동화: Homeassistant와 Node-RED를 활용한 최신 IoT 혁신
최근 IoT 시장은 홈 자동화 플랫폼을 중심으로 급변하고 있습니다. Homeassistant와 Node-RED 같은 오픈소스 플랫폼이 주목받으며 사용자 맞춤형 자동화와 효율적인 시스템 관리가 가능해졌습니다. 이 글에서는 이러한 기술이 왜 중요한지, 기술적 세부사항과 실제 활용 사례, 도전 과제 및 미래 전망에 대해 심도 있게 다룹니다.
주제 배경 및 중요성
최근 IoT 커뮤니티에서는 Homeassistant 업데이트, Node-RED를 이용한 자동화, 그리고 다양한 센서 및 디바이스 연동에 관한 게시글이 다수 올라왔습니다. 홈 자동화 플랫폼은 단순 제어를 넘어 인공지능과 자동화 기법을 접목해 사용자 생활의 편의성을 크게 향상시키고 있습니다. 특히 Homeassistant는 그 확장성과 사용자 정의 기능 때문에 국내외 사용자들 사이에서 큰 인기를 얻고 있으며, Node-RED는 시각적 플로우 기반으로 복잡한 자동화 로직을 간편하게 구현할 수 있어 IoT 환경을 구축하는 데 핵심 역할을 하고 있습니다. 이와 같이 자동화 시스템의 도입은 에너지 관리, 보안, 편의성 측면에서 실질적인 이점을 제공하며, 미래 IoT 시장의 흐름을 선도할 중요한 주제로 자리매김하고 있습니다.기술적 세부사항
① Homeassistant는 오픈소스 기반의 IoT 플랫폼으로, 다양한 하드웨어와 소프트웨어 연동을 지원합니다. 사용자들은 커스텀 컴포넌트를 작성하거나, MQTT, Zigbee, RS485 등 다양한 프로토콜과 연동하여 자신의 필요에 맞는 자동화 시스템을 구축할 수 있습니다.
② Node-RED는 시각적 인터페이스를 통해 흐름도를 작성하며, 이를 기반으로 다양한 센서 입력 및 디바이스 출력을 관리합니다. 예를 들어, 미세한 온도 변화 감지를 통해 에너지 효율을 높이는 냉난방 제어, 커피머신과 같은 가전제품의 전력 소비를 모니터링하는 시스템 등이 이에 해당합니다.
③ MCP(마이크로컨트롤러 프로세서)와 같은 하드웨어 모듈은 저전력, 고효율의 자동 제어 기능을 제공하며, Homeassistant와 Node-RED와의 연계를 통해 사용자는 실시간 데이터를 기반으로 한 자동 제어 프로그램을 손쉽게 구현할 수 있습니다.
④ 또한 최신 AI 기술과의 접목을 통해, 사용자의 사용 패턴을 분석하여 자동화 시스템이 스스로 환경에 최적화되는 “AI 집사”와 같은 혁신적인 서비스도 등장하고 있습니다. 이 과정에서 데이터 분석, 스트림 프로세싱, 그리고 클라우드 연동 기술이 중요한 역할을 합니다.실제 활용 사례 (국내외 포함)
① 국내 사례로는 네이버 날씨 센서와 같은 IoT 센서를 활용하여 Homeassistant와 Node-RED 기반의 자동 제어 시스템을 구축한 사례가 있습니다. 이를 통해 사용자는 실시간 날씨 변화에 따른 난방 및 에어컨 제어, 외출 여부에 따른 보안 시스템 자동화 등을 경험할 수 있습니다.
② 해외에서는 라즈베리파이와 결합한 Homeassistant 시스템이 활용되어, 에너지 관리와 보안 자동화를 동시에 구현한 스마트 홈 솔루션이 주목받고 있습니다. 예를 들어, 미국 한 스마트홈 연구소는 Node-RED를 이용하여 다양한 센서 데이터를 통합 관리함으로써, 실시간 상황에 따른 맞춤형 제어를 성공적으로 구현한 바 있습니다.
③ 또 다른 사례로, AI 기반 IoT 집사 프로젝트에서는 OpenClaw와 같은 오픈소스 소프트웨어를 활용해 사용자 맞춤형 집안 관리 시스템을 개발, AI 모델이 실시간으로 환경을 분석하여 자동화 정책을 변경하는 시스템이 도입되고 있습니다.도전과제 및 한계점
① 네트워크 안정성
IoT 기기들이 집안 내 다양한 센서와 연결되면서, 무선 네트워크 간섭이나 보안 공격 가능성이 증가하고 있습니다. 특히 무선 프로토콜 특성상 간섭과 장애 발생 시 시스템 전체의 안정성이 저해될 수 있습니다.
② 데이터 보안 및 개인 정보 보호
많은 IoT 시스템이 클라우드를 기반으로 데이터를 처리하기 때문에, 해킹, 데이터 유출 등의 보안 이슈가 동시에 제기되고 있습니다. 이에 대응하기 위한 암호화 기술 및 보안 프로토콜의 강화가 필수적입니다.
③ 표준화 미흡
여러 IoT 프로토콜과 플랫폼이 혼재된 상황에서 표준화가 부족하면, 기기 간의 호환성 문제와 유지보수의 어려움이 발생할 수 있습니다. Homeassistant와 Node-RED처럼 오픈소스 기반의 플랫폼은 이러한 문제를 완화할 수 있으나, 여전히 다양한 업체 간 상호운용성 확보가 도전 과제로 남아 있습니다.
④ 실시간성 및 확장성 문제
실제 활용 사례에서 많은 데이터를 실시간으로 처리해야 하는 상황은 시스템의 확장성에 영향을 미치며, 데이터 처리 속도와 안정성을 보장하기 위한 하드웨어 및 소프트웨어의 지속적인 업그레이드가 필요합니다.미래 전망 및 향후 방향성
향후 IoT 자동화 시장은 더욱 발전하여, 스마트홈 자동화 기술이 일상 생활의 표준이 될 전망입니다. Homeassistant와 Node-RED와 같은 플랫폼은 사용자 맞춤형 자동화 시스템을 제공하며, 인공지능(AI)과 빅데이터 분석 기술이 접목됨으로써 한층 더 발전할 것으로 기대됩니다.
① 친환경 및 에너지 효율 관리
스마트홈 시스템은 에너지 소비 최적화 및 친환경 기술과 연계되어, 지속 가능한 생활 환경을 조성할 중요한 역할을 할 것입니다.
② 보안 강화와 표준화 추진
전 세계적으로 IoT 기기의 보안을 강화하고, 표준화된 프로토콜이 마련된다면 다양한 디바이스 간의 연동이 한층 원활해질 것입니다.
③ AI와 클라우드 연동 강화를 통한 실시간 분석
AI 기반의 자동화 시스템은 사용자 요구와 환경 변화를 실시간으로 분석, 감지하며 더욱 지능적인 홈 자동화 솔루션을 만들어 나갈 것입니다. 이와 함께, 클라우드 컴퓨팅의 발전은 대용량의 데이터를 실시간으로 처리하여 사용자에게 최적의 솔루션을 제공할 수 있게 합니다.
결론
Homeassistant와 Node-RED를 중심으로 한 IoT 스마트홈 자동화 기술은 사용자 편의성을 극대화하고 에너지 관리, 보안 등 다방면에서 발전 가능성을 보여줍니다. 기술 도입 시 보안, 네트워크 안정성, 표준화 문제를 고려하며 지속적인 업그레이드와 협력을 통해 미래 스마트홈 환경을 대비하세요.
메타디스크립션: Homeassistant와 Node-RED를 활용한 최신 IoT 스마트홈 자동화 기술의 원리, 활용 사례, 도전과제 및 미래 전망을 심도 있게 다룹니다. 스마트홈 혁신에 관심 있는 독자에게 꼭 필요한 정보를 제공합니다.
댓글
댓글 쓰기